#254264 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#254264 is composed of 14.5% red, 25.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63% cyan, 34%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 212.4 degrees, a saturation of 46% and a lightness of 26.9%. #254264 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a84c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#254264

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05090e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#254264

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f444a is the less saturated color, while #003f89 is the most saturated one.
